Baffle Advanced Data Protection is a commercial database security tool by Baffle. Securiti Data Command Center is a commercial data security posture management tool by Securiti. Mid-market and enterprise security teams protecting sensitive data in AWS Lambda and cloud databases will get the most from Baffle Advanced Data Protection because it encrypts and tokenizes data without requiring application code changes, a genuine operational advantage when you're retrofitting security into existing infrastructure. The platform covers both NIST PR.DS (data security) and ID.AM (asset management) functions, and its field-level encryption paired with format-preserving encryption means your data stays usable for analytics while staying protected. Skip this if you need RBAC enforcement as your primary control; Baffle assumes your database access layer already handles that gatekeeping. Enterprise security teams drowning in unmanaged data sprawl across clouds and AI systems should start with Securiti Data Command Center for its automated data mapping and classification at scale; it handles discovery across SaaS, databases, and LLMs without requiring manual tagging across dozens of tools. The platform covers the full NIST ID and PR domains,asset inventory, risk assessment, and data security controls,which means you're not bolting together four separate point products. Skip this if your organization treats data governance as a compliance checkbox rather than an operational priority; Securiti requires commitment to actually using the intelligence it surfaces.

Baffle Advanced Data Protection: Transparent data protection platform with encryption & tokenization for cloud envs. built by Baffle. Core capabilities include Tokenization of sensitive data, Format-Preserving Encryption (FPE), AES-256 database and file encryption..
Securiti Data Command Center: Unified platform for data & AI security, governance, privacy & compliance. built by Securiti. Core capabilities include Data Security Posture Management, AI Security and Governance, Data Discovery and Classification..
Both serve the Database Security market but differ in approach, feature depth, and target audience.
Baffle Advanced Data Protection differentiates with Tokenization of sensitive data, Format-Preserving Encryption (FPE), AES-256 database and file encryption. Securiti Data Command Center differentiates with Data Security Posture Management, AI Security and Governance, Data Discovery and Classification.
